MEM50119

Diploma of Engineering –Advanced Trade

(Mechanical Fitting & Refrigeration)

CRICOS Course Code: 100609

ANZCO - 342111

This qualification provides the skills and knowledge required for employment as an advanced engineering tradesperson within the metal, engineering, manufacturing & associated industries as a Refrigeration Mechanic and/or Mechanical Fitter. Very practical in approach it allows for the development of key skills over time through the completion of job tasks in a simulated environment.

Assessment

Assessment takes place at the end of each unit with a knowledge test and practical demonstration & throughout the course with a holistic project due at the end of each semester. 

Certification 

On successful completion you will be awarded the AQF MEM50119 Diploma of Engineering – Advanced Trade (Refrigeration & Mechanical Fitting), or a Statement of Attainment in recognition of units achieved in partial completion.
